Using the Door Control
SYNCHRONIZE THE DOOR CONTROL
To synchronize the door control to the garage door opener, press the push bar until the garage
door opener activates (it may take up to 3 presses). Test the door control by pressing the push bar,
each press of the push bar will activate the garage door opener.
Up to 2 Smart Control Panels® or 4 of any other Security+ 2.0 door controls can be connected to the
garage door opener.

PUSH BAR
Press the push bar to open or close the door.
NAVIGATION BUTTONS
Use the navigation buttons to make selections and program features.
LIGHT BUTTON
Press the LIGHT button to turn the garage door opener lights on or off. When the lights are turned on
they will stay on until the LIGHT button is pressed again, or until the garage door opener is activated.
Once the garage door opener is activated the lights will turn off after the specified period of time (the
factory setting is 4-1/2 minutes). The LIGHT button will not control the lights when the door is in
motion.
SCREEN
The screen will display the time and temperature until the menu button is pressed, and then it will
display the menu options. If there is a problem with the garage door opener the screen will display
the Diagnostic Code. Refer to the Troubleshooting section.
The following features are accessible through the screen using the navigation buttons:
LEARN A DEVICE
Program compatible remote controls, wireless keyless entries, Wi-Fi garage door openers, or myQ®
accessories to the garage door opener.
LOCK
The LOCK feature is designed to prevent activation of the garage door opener from remote controls
while still allowing activation from the door control and keyless entry. This feature is useful for added
peace of mind when the home is empty (i.e. vacation).
TIMER-TO-CLOSE (TTC)
DO NOT enable TTC if operating a one-piece door. TTC is to be used ONLY with sectional doors.
Factory default is set to off. TTC can be set to automatically close your garage door from the fully
open position after a specified period of time (1, 5, 10 minute intervals or a custom setting up to 99
minutes). The garage door opener will Beep and the lights will Flash before closing the door. The
screen on the door control can display the status of the TTC. TTC WILL NOT work if the garage door
opener is operating by battery power or if the safety reversing sensors are misaligned. This feature is
NOT intended to be the primary method of closing the door. A keyless entry should be installed in
the event of an accidental lock out when using this feature.
Before enabling the TTC for the first time, or if you experience a power outage, cycle the garage door
opener open and closed to allow the TTC to set.
AUTOMATIC LIGHT
Motion Sensor
Factory default is set to on. This feature automatically turns on the garage door opener lights when
motion is sensed. The lights will come on for the set period of time, then shut off. If using the garage
door opener light as a work light disable the motion sensor, otherwise the light will turn off
automatically if you are beyond the range of the sensor.
MAINTENANCE ALERT (MAS)
This feature assists the homeowner in ensuring the garage door opener system stays in good
working condition. When the garage door opener needs to be serviced (approximately 4500 garage
door opener cycles) the command (yellow) and service (red) LEDs will begin to alternately flash back
and forth. The factory setting for the MAS feature is off and can be activated at time of installation.
Contact your installing dealer for service.
